Perillyl Alcohol (CAS 536-59-4)
Perillyl Alcohol is a naturally occurring monoterpene related to limonene with antineoplastic activity.
Perillyl Alcoho industrially can be obtained by dehydration of β-epoxy-pinane into diol in the presence of mercury salts. or using β-Pinene as raw material to produce perilla acetate, and then Perilla alcohol was synthesized by saponification.
Substance Identification
| Synonyms | Dihydrocuminyl alcohol | Hydrocumin alcohol |
| CAS | 536-59-4 |
| EINECS | 208-639-9 |
| FEMA | 2664 |
| HS.CODE | 290500 |
| Molecular Formula | C10H16O |
| Molecular Weight | 152.23 |
Toxicological Information
| LD50 skin, rabbit | 5gm/kg min |
| LD50 oral, rat | 2100mg/kg |
Application & Uses
- It is used for imitation of citrus, vanilla, fruit flavoring, food excipient, and preservative of soy sauce.
- organic synthesis of important intermediates, perillinol is the synthesis of perillinaldehyde, perillincapine and other key intermediates.
- Synthetic plant production regulators, agricultural insecticides and insect antifeeding agents.
- Perilla has unique medicinal effects and is used for organ transplantation, which can reduce the rejection of the allograft.
- Perilla, as a monoterpene drug for the treatment and prevention of cancer, has broad-spectrum, high efficiency and low toxicity in the anti-cancer effect, and has unique therapeutic effects in the treatment of tumors, such as an ovarian tumor, esophageal cancer, breast cancer, etc.
